On 3/17/22 10:59, Greg KH wrote: > On Thu, Mar 17, 2022 at 09:47:06AM +0000, Steffen Eiden wrote: >> This patch adds a new miscdevice to expose some Ultravisor functions >> to userspace. Userspace can send IOCTLs to the uvdevice that will then >> emit a corresponding Ultravisor Call and hands the result over to >> userspace. The uvdevice is available if the Ultravisor Call facility is >> present. >> Userspace can call the Retrieve Attestation Measurement >> Ultravisor Call using IOCTLs on the uvdevice. >> >> The uvdevice will do some sanity checks first. >> Then, copy the request data to kernel space, build the UVCB, >> perform the UV call, and copy the result back to userspace. >> >> Signed-off-by: Steffen Eiden <seiden@linux.ibm.com> >> Reviewed-by: Janosch Frank <frankja@linux.ibm.com> > > Do you have a pointer to the userspace code that interacts with this > kernel driver? That would be good to have to verify that the api here > is sane. > There is a userspace tool currently under development, however, not yet ready to be published. Currently, I can only point to the Kselftest in this series and the kvm-unit-tests at https://lore.kernel.org/linux-s390/20220203091935.2716-1-seiden@linux.ibm.com/
